Phone number ☎️ 01142992490 👆 is reported as a persistent nuisance primarily linked to aggressive scam calls targeting UK residents. Callers often pose as representatives from various companies, including medical alert services, solar energy, home insurance, and home improvement sectors, using scripted and automated messages. Recipients frequently experience silent or abruptly ended calls, repeated harassment, and dubious offers for products or services they have not requested. Numbers are commonly blocked and flagged as scams due to misleading tactics and failure to provide legitimate contact details. Many callers do not engage meaningfully, hang up when questioned, and ignore requests to cease contact. Users are advised to remain vigilant, avoid responding, and consult trusted resources before engaging with unfamiliar numbers.

About 01 Numbers
These numbers are connected to specific locations in the UK and are widely used by homes and businesses. Frequently termed as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are dependent on the time of day. Several service providers offer call packages that offer free calls during certain times. Call costs from mobile phones are reliant on the chosen calling plan, with a lot of plans containing these numbers in their free call packages.
